Takino Suzuran Hillside National Park will begin its summer operations from April 19, 2026. Despite some remaining snow, most facilities and play equipment will be available. Visitors can enjoy early spring flowers, powerful waterfalls, and various events including a Tulip & Suzuran Festa and Golden Week activities.

Q: When does the summer operation period of Takino Suzuran Hillside National Park begin and end?
A: The summer operation period of the park starts on April 19 (Sunday) and ends on November 10 (Tuesday).
Q: What are the admission fees for different age groups at the park?
A: The admission fee is 450 yen for ages 15 and over, 210 yen for ages 65 and over, and free for those under 15.
Q: What are the parking fees for standard cars and motorcycles at the park?
A: The parking fee is 500 yen per standard car and 200 yen per motorcycle.
Q: When is the Tulip & Suzuran Festa scheduled to be held in 2026?
A: The Tulip & Suzuran Festa is scheduled to be held from May 16 (Saturday) to May 31 (Sunday).
Q: How many varieties and bulbs of tulips can visitors enjoy at the park?
A: Visitors can enjoy approximately 120 varieties and 230,000 bulbs of tulips at the park.
